Dr. Man Mohan Singh was appointed as the Governor of RBI in:

ASeptember 1982

BSeptember 1981

CSeptember 1984

DSeptember 1983

Answer:

A. September 1982

Read Explanation:

Dr. Manmohan Singh was appointed as the 15th Governor of the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) in 1982. His tenure specifically lasted from September 16, 1982, to January 14, 1985. He is notably the only individual in Indian history to have served as the Governor of the RBI and later as the Prime Minister of India
